About this experience

Swimming with the majestic whale sharks in La Paz is an experience like no other. We have passionate, experienced guides who can ensure all safety protocols and regulations are followed, creating an ideal day. Our captains know the area well and can easily find the perfect spot to swim with the whale sharks.

On this journey, you'll find yourself transported to a world full of serenity, free from everyday stress and worries, as you soak up the sun and take in the fresh sea air. Getting the chance to see a whale shark is a once-in-a-lifetime experience for many.

These gentle giants migrate to the Bahia de La Paz to feed in the plankton-rich waters and the season is from mid-November to mid-April

Detailed itinerary

1

Once onboard your air-conditioned vehicle, leave Los Cabos and enjoy a scenic 2-hour drive to the format capital, La Paz. As you pass by the Pacific Ocean, look out for the giant Humpback whales as they breach and play in the deep blue sea.

2
Stop 2

Arriving at the cosmopolitan boardwalk of La Paz, meet your expert guide and local boat captains, and get kitted out with your snorkel gear. Board the local style "panga" boat and cruise into the main bay. Home to whale sharks every winter, this is their feeding ground, and the conditions provide plenty of krill for them to feed on. Once alongside the whale sharks, slip into the Ocean and swim with them in their natural habitat. Your marine mammal guide will always be with you, giving the best recommendations on making the experience unforgettable. After your once-in-a-lifetime swim, head back to the boardwalk and stroll to the local seafood restaurant. Regional dishes are included as well as soft drinks and water. Enjoy your well-deserved meal before boarding the air-conditioned vehicle.

3

Journey back to Los Cabos on your air-conditioned vehicle and, on arrival be dropped off at your hotel

About San Jose del Cabo

San Jose del Cabo is a charming colonial town known for its well-preserved historic center, vibrant art scene, and beautiful beaches. It offers a blend of traditional Mexican culture and modern luxury, making it a unique destination in the Los Cabos region.

Must-Try Local Dishes

Tacos de Pescado

Grilled fish tacos served with fresh toppings like cabbage, salsa, and lime. A local favorite.

Lunch/Dinner Contains fish, can be made gluten-free

Ceviche

Fresh raw fish cured in lime juice, mixed with tomatoes, onions, and cilantro. A refreshing dish.

Appetizer Contains fish, can be made gluten-free

Chiles en Nogada

A traditional Mexican dish made with poblano peppers stuffed with picadillo (a mixture of meat, fruits, and spices), topped with walnut sauce and pomegranate seeds.

Dinner Contains meat, not suitable for vegans
